Reference resources are excellent for finding introductory information on your topic that provides an accessible, broad overview. Dictionaries, encyclopedias, and the Credo Reference Database are great places to search for short articles that provide a good starting point for research.

If you need books that the PTC library does not have, you may request items from other SC academic libraries by using PASCAL Delivers. 

PASCAL Delivers

  • Use the library's online catalog to search for and request books from other SC academic libraries.  After typing in your search terms, select the PASCAL Delivers search scope to limit your search to PASCAL Delivers items.
  • Interlibrary Loan
    Interlibrary Loan is a service in which the PTC Library staff will find, locate and request books or articles from other libraries and have the books or copies of the articles sent to the PTC Library for checkout.
